Shopify API GraphQL - Senior Backend Developer / embedded Polaris - (Spring Boot 3) (GCP / Azure / AWS) - remote
WFA Digital Insight
The demand for skilled backend developers in the e-commerce space has surged, with companies like Pathway Solutions looking to automate accounting processes for entrepreneurs. As the remote job market continues to grow, roles that require expertise in Shopify API GraphQL and Java are becoming increasingly sought after. With the rise of cloud-based platforms, professionals with experience in GCP, Azure, or AWS are in high demand. Pathway Solutions' mission to free entrepreneurs from manual bookkeeping tasks is an attractive proposition for those looking to make a real impact. Before applying, candidates should be aware that this role requires a strong command of Java, Spring Boot, and cloud platforms, as well as excellent problem-solving skills.
Job Description
About the Role
As a Senior Backend Developer at Pathway Solutions, you will be responsible for designing, developing, and deploying robust, scalable backend services using Java and Spring Boot 3 on the Google Cloud Platform (GCP). You will take ownership of new features from concept to deployment, tackling complex challenges in platform scalability and ensuring speed and excellence. Your expertise in API integrations, particularly with Shopify GraphQL, will be crucial in providing real value to customers in the accounting and e-commerce domains.The company is experiencing significant customer growth, and this role is a key part of that journey. As a fully remote company, Pathway Solutions offers flexibility and family-friendly working hours, allowing you to decide when you work. You will be part of a team-oriented environment, collaborating with product and support teams to clarify requirements and design clean, well-architected solutions.
Your day-to-day tasks will involve building and deploying applications on cloud platforms, preferably GCP, and ensuring reliability by proactively monitoring, troubleshooting, and optimizing production environments. You will also participate in code reviews, share your knowledge with the team, and contribute to a culture of engineering excellence.
What You Will Do
- Design, develop, and deploy robust, scalable backend services using Java and Spring Boot 3 on GCP
- Take full ownership of the entire development lifecycle for new platform features
- Solve complex problems in business logic, API integrations, and platform scalability
- Ensure reliability by proactively monitoring, troubleshooting, and optimizing production environments
- Collaborate with product and support teams to clarify requirements and design clean, well-architected solutions
- Participate in code reviews and share knowledge with the team
- Contribute to a culture of engineering excellence
- Build solutions that provide real value to customers in the accounting and e-commerce domains
- Tackle challenging API integrations for Shopify and other third-party services
- Dive deep into business logic and design clean, well-architected solutions
What We Are Looking For
- 5+ years of professional experience in backend development with a strong command of Java and the Spring Boot framework
- Experience in AI coding tools and a willingness to further drive AI adoption in the development process
- A structured mindset with the ability to break down complex problems and design clean, well-architected solutions
- API expertise, particularly with Shopify GraphQL APIs and complex third-party integrations
- Cloud proficiency, preferably with GCP, including Compute Engine, Cloud Run, and PubSub
- Excellent problem-solving skills, including debugging, troubleshooting, and analytical skills
- Strong collaboration skills with experience working in a team-oriented environment
- Experience with Git, continuous deployment pipelines, and agile practices
Nice to Have
- Experience releasing embedded Shopify apps (Polaris)
- Previous experience working in a fast-paced SaaS environment
- Domain knowledge in the accounting or e-commerce industries
- Experience with relational databases (like MySQL) and/or NoSQL solutions
Benefits and Perks
- Flexibility: remote-first and family-friendly working hours
- Development: coaching budget, mentoring, and a diverse team
- Vacation: 30 days off to recharge
- Growth Curve: take on responsibility and grow with the company
- Attractive salary package
- Opportunity to work with a fast-growing company in the e-commerce and accounting spaces
- Collaborative and dynamic work environment
- Professional development opportunities to enhance your skills and expertise
How to Stand Out
- Be prepared to showcase your expertise in Java, Spring Boot, and cloud platforms, particularly GCP, during the interview process.
- Highlight your experience with API integrations, especially with Shopify GraphQL, and provide examples of complex solutions you have designed and implemented.
- Emphasize your problem-solving skills, including debugging and troubleshooting, and be prepared to walk the interviewer through your thought process.
- Showcase your ability to work in a team-oriented environment and collaborate with product and support teams to clarify requirements and design clean, well-architected solutions.
- Be prepared to discuss your experience with agile practices, continuous deployment pipelines, and code reviews.
- Consider creating a portfolio or examples of your work to demonstrate your skills and expertise in backend development.
- Research the company's mission and values, and be prepared to discuss how your skills and experience align with Pathway Solutions' goals.
This is a remote position listed on WFA Digital, the platform for professionals who work from anywhere. Browse more remote jobs across all categories.